What is the synonym of duties?
Some common synonyms of duty are assignment, chore, job, stint, and task. While all these words mean “a piece of work to be done,” duty implies an obligation to perform or responsibility for performance.
Is it perform or preform?
Perform has been derived from the Old French parfournir or par (through) + fournir (furnish or provide). Preform is a verb that means something that is already (pre) formed. It generally refers to moulding an object to hold a particular shape before turning it into a final form.
